Typical Day-to-Day Tasks
Day-to-day, a House Cleaner is responsible for cleaning common household areas including bathrooms, kitchens, and living rooms. Duties frequently involve sweeping, mopping, dusting, and detailed organization.
Tasks are often physically demanding, requiring lifting, reaching, and attention to detail. Cleaners must ensure they thoroughly disinfect and ensure satisfaction with every visit.
Most work is performed independently, so a strong sense of responsibility is a big plus. Good communication with clients about special cleaning needs is important as well.
Adapting to different home environments keeps daily routines varied and prevents monotony. Time management and efficiency help maximize pay potential.
Pros of the House Cleaner Position
One considerable benefit is the high hourly pay, which truly stands out. The flexible scheduling also means you can work around family, school, or additional jobs.
Working independently appeals to those who value autonomy, and bringing your own supplies allows some control over the products you use. Many find client interaction personally rewarding as well.
Cons to Consider
Self-supplied equipment may be a financial barrier for some. Additionally, the physical demands may not be ideal for everyone, especially those with physical limitations.
Client expectations can vary and sometimes be high, which can introduce pressure to meet exacting standards. There’s also less predictability in scheduling than conventional office roles.
